In Buryatia, after a mudflow, an area where more than 5 thousand people live is cut off
[ad_1]
The Okinsky district of Buryatia, where more than 5 thousand people live, was cut off after the mudflow. As reported by the regional ministry for the development of transport, energy and road facilities, traffic is completely blocked on the only road connecting the region with the rest of the republic. It is planned to restore it along one half of the roadway no earlier than in the middle of the day on June 7.
“The mudflow came late in the evening on June 5. The volume of the mass descended from the mountains is more than 3 thousand cubic meters. The mudflow continues. Currently, restoration work is underway, a team of road workers, loaders, dump trucks are working. Equipment was additionally sent to the place, ”the statement says. message.
The Okinsky district of Buryatia is located in the southwestern part of the republic, bordering on the Irkutsk region, the Republic of Tyva and Mongolia. It is completely surrounded by ridges and spurs of the Eastern Sayan and the Greater Sayan. Due to difficult climatic and geographical conditions, it is equated to the regions of the Far North.
